Bahladpur Population - Gurdaspur, Punjab
Bahladpur is a medium size village located in Pathankot Tehsil of Gurdaspur district, Punjab with total 85 families residing. The Bahladpur village has population of 449 of which 234 are males while 215 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Bahladpur village population of children with age 0-6 is 56 which makes up 12.47 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Bahladpur village is 919 which is higher than Punjab state average of 895. Child Sex Ratio for the Bahladpur as per census is 1000, higher than Punjab average of 846.
Bahladpur village has lower literacy rate compared to Punjab. In 2011, literacy rate of Bahladpur village was 74.55 % compared to 75.84 % of Punjab. In Bahladpur Male literacy stands at 76.70 % while female literacy rate was 72.19 %.

Bahladpur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 85 | - | - |
Population | 449 | 234 | 215 |
Child (0-6) | 56 | 28 | 28 |
Schedule Caste | 120 | 61 | 59 |
Schedule Tribe |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Literacy | 74.55 % | 76.70 % | 72.19 % |
Total Workers | 151 | 138 | 13 |
Main Worker | 151 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 0 | 0 | 0 |
